Meatballs served with lingonberries, gravy, and potatoes. A classic Swedish comfort dish closely tied to home cooking and traditional restaurants.
Cured salmon with dill, usually served with mustard sauce. It is a festive Nordic specialty and a staple of Swedish buffets and holiday meals.
Fried herring, often served with mashed potatoes, lingonberries, and pickles. It reflects Sweden’s long Baltic fishing and preservation traditions.

Very high by Nordic standards: hotels, dining, and airport transit cost more than many European hubs, though public transport is efficient.
Service is usually included. Rounding up or leaving 5-10% for great restaurant service is appreciated. Taxis may be rounded up; cafes usually do not expect tips.
